Latest Patents
James M. Dickson holds a patent for "Microporous membranes and uses thereof." This invention involves charged membranes that consist of a porous substrate and a cross-linked polyelectrolyte or hydrogel located within the substrate's pores. These membranes are useful in a variety of membrane separation processes, including pressure-driven membrane separation, diffusion dialysis, Donnan dialysis, electrodialysis, electrochemical synthesis, and prevaporation.
